The Brief: Choose a quote from a famous designer and create a poster that best reflects the quote.
Results: I chose this quote by Milton Glaser because I love the sentiment that just because computers make the design process easier, it does not mean that they necessarily make it better. To arrive at my final design, I researched packaging and advertisements for electronics from the 1970s/80s, around the time personal computers were invented. I saw a recurring use of rainbows and decided to make that the main element in my poster.
